Holly's Favorite Refried Beans

Total Time: 2 hrs Preparation Time: 2 hrs

Ingredients

  • Servings: 8
  • 1 lb dried pinto bean, soaked overnight
  • 3 quarts water
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on chicken base (knorrs)
  • 1/4 cup bacon fat
  • cayenne pepper (optional)

Recipe

  • 1 soak beans in water to cover overnight.
  • 2 drain off soaking water, and cover with the 3 quarts water.
  • 3 bring the beans to a boil. turn down to a simmer. cook until beans are soft and tender, at least a couple hours. longer cooking time may be required depending on the freshness of your dried beans.
  • 4 with a potato masher, squish the beans until they become a soupy texture.
  • 5 add the garlic, chicken base stock and the bacon fat. mix well and season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• 6 add cayenne if desired.
